Dining out is a wonderful experience, but sometimes the best table in town is the one in your own home.
Hiring a private chef combines restaurant-quality cuisine with the comfort, privacy, and convenience of your own space. Whether you're celebrating a birthday, anniversary, family vacation, or simply gathering with friends, a private dining experience offers something a restaurant simply can't.
A Personalized Experience
Unlike a restaurant with a fixed menu, every dinner I prepare is customized around your tastes, dietary needs, and the occasion. Love fresh seafood? Prefer handmade pasta? Looking for a perfectly cooked steak? Together, we'll create a menu that's uniquely yours.
Relax and Enjoy Your Guests
Hosting should be enjoyable—not stressful.
When you hire a private chef, there's no grocery shopping, cooking, serving, or cleaning. You can spend the evening where you belong: enjoying great conversation with your family and friends while I take care of everything else.
Restaurant Quality Without the Noise
Restaurants can be crowded, loud, and rushed, especially during weekends and holidays.
A private dinner offers a relaxed atmosphere where every course is served at the perfect pace. There are no time limits on your table, no waiting for a reservation, and no distractions—just exceptional food and great company.
Perfect for Vacation Rentals
Many of my clients visit Charleston to celebrate with family or friends. Rather than coordinating reservations for a large group, everyone can stay together while enjoying a memorable multi-course dinner prepared right in the vacation home.
It's one of the easiest ways to turn a great trip into an unforgettable one.
More Than Just a Meal
A private dinner is interactive. Guests often gather in the kitchen, ask questions about the ingredients, watch fresh pasta being made, or learn techniques they can use at home. It becomes part dinner, part culinary experience.
Experience Matters
With more than 40 years in professional kitchens, including training at The Culinary Institute of America, apprenticing under acclaimed French chef Christian Delouvrier, serving as the founding chef of Zoe in New York City, and later as Executive Chef of The Grand Tier Restaurant at the Metropolitan Opera, I've built my career around creating memorable dining experiences.
Today, I bring that same level of craftsmanship directly into homes and vacation rentals throughout Charleston and the Lowcountry, combining classical French technique, Italian heritage, and the freshest seasonal ingredients.
